presentation of the Dukayaki T-1800 Maelstrom 2050

There’s no stopping Dukayaki. Ten years after becoming China’s leading brand, this two-wheeler giant is poised to take the top spot globally. It must be said that its extensive lineup, renowned for its quality, has conquered the market flawlessly and at lightning speed.

For its next lineup, the Beijing-based brand will strengthen its adventure bike segment with 18 new models, refresh its R 450 SVR and R 1000 SHR sport bikes, and—most notably—make a splash in a niche that has all but disappeared today: the mid-size roadster.
We thought only Ducati would continue the adventure with its 12th-generation Monster… But no! Introducing the T-1800 Maelstrom.

An almost basic yet well-rounded roadster

Once again, Dukayaki demonstrates its talent for designing a motorcycle that is both elegant and understated, with a silhouette that hints at both sportiness and versatility. It’s compact, aggressive without being intimidating, and confident without being arrogant. In short, it’s right in line with the brand’s style.
Above all, this is just the beginning. Based on the “Dipingxian” platform, this machine can easily be adapted into a trail-GT, trail-offroad, custom-GT, neo-retro, classic enduro, and sport-GT. Its synthetic aluminum perimeter frame lends itself perfectly to this wide range of configurations.

Surprisingly, the manufacturer isn’t offering its latest turbine and solid-hydrogen powertrain for this urban streetfighter. The T-1800 Maelstrom will pack a punch with a proven—and almost old-school—hybrid setup: a 1,795 cm³ H-configuration 8-cylinder engine producing 250 chevaux, transmitting power via a belt to the rear wheel, plus a motor in each wheel producing 65 ch each. This powertrain isn’t the most powerful in the industry—far from it—but the expertise of Dukayaki’s engineers ensures maximum torque is available very early on. The result: over 40 mkg at just 2,000 rpm. Thankfully, the grips are made of magnetic Velcro so the rider stays firmly anchored to the handlebars.

What surprises us most is that Dukayaki managed to get this T-1800 Maelstrom to meet Euro9alpha+ standards. To achieve this, nothing beats the good old-fashioned methods. So, thanks to 6 lambda sensors, 8 catalytic converters, and 7 potassium filters, the motorcycle limits its emissions to 6 grams of CO2 per km.
Unfortunately, that’s 1 gram over the limit. The buyer will have to pay the standard environmental penalty of 24,000 euros—the lowest in the Indo-European Union, it should be noted.

Reasonable Riding Aids

Unlike all other bikes in its segment, the Maelstrom is fairly restrained when it comes to electronic aids. For example, it features only 14 riding modes, including 3 Rain modes (moderate rain / heavy rain / real-time weather-adaptive).
The standard features include:

  • Independent traction control for each wheel (both are drive wheels)
  • Predictive ABS that automatically brakes the motorcycle as soon as the radar detects an obstacle 5 km ahead
  • 5 radars, 3 lidars, 2 infrared cameras, 1 sonar, and 21 laser sensors for autonomous driving
  • A mind-controlled shifter
  • A fall prevention system that limits speed to 20 km/h in turns
  • Wheelie control via video link with the police
  • A keyless ignition system activated by brainwaves, plus self-tests for blood alcohol content, fatigue, and age
  • Trajectory control based on the Gran Turismo IX simulation

All supervised by a quantum AI developed by Amazon.
All information is projected as a 3D hologram via the Skylab display, standard on all the brand’s vehicles.
As a little bonus, the Maelstrom will be equipped with a curfew control system, activated by relevant governments such as the Federation of New Americas. This safety feature will automatically return the vehicle and driver to their home or to the border, as chosen. By whom?

Recharging has never been easier

Known for its multiple charging and refueling solutions, Dukayaki has equipped the Maelstrom with an 80 kW uranium trioxide-fluorine-phosphorus battery (approx. 400 km range), a 2,400-volt fast-charging port that charges in 90 seconds, an induction system to go from 10% to 80% in 10 minutes, a backup Mr. Fusion module with a 3-liter supply of deuterium, and a slot for a power bank. Not to mention the company’s signature feature: an enriched helium tank located under the seat to optimize weight—which, incidentally, has been reduced since the previous T-800 model, dropping from 752 kg to 741 kg.
To plug in a portable device (if such things still exist at flea markets or recycling centers), the motorcycle is also equipped with an ancient USB-G° port.

No surprises on the speed front. Since the Musk Act of 2042, all vehicles automatically limit their speed to the maximum allowed in the country where they’re being driven. With its very comfortable power output (though not quite that of a hypersport bike), the Dukayaki roadster accelerates from 0 to 100 km/h in 1.2 seconds and then stabilizes at 130 km/h on the highway.
But—and this is a tempting prospect—the manufacturer has managed to circumvent the regulations with its innovative DPAS—Drone Positionary Advertising System. This €12,500 option allows drivers to exceed the speed limit, on a racetrack only. A squadron of eight drones will constantly accompany the rider to monitor their position and display an advertisement on an aerial laser screen every 12 seconds.

A motorcycle designed first for Europe, then for the world

Entirely developed in China in four months, the Dukayaki T-1800 Maelstrom will be officially unveiled at the Lyon Motor Show (the last one in Europe, as EICMA closed its doors in 2044). It will go on sale worldwide in early 2050. Each customer will be required to provide a criminal record check, consent for organ donation, and the implantation of a neural interface—nothing out of the ordinary, really. We can’t wait to test it out, especially since next spring is forecast to be particularly cool (average temperature of 41°).

M.B. – AI Images

This text is a science fiction vision of the future. The brand, model, technologies, and ideas are fictional. It is all pure imagination, much like James Cameron’s *Terminator*.
